Phospholipase A2 activity associated with synovial fluid cells.

W Pruzanski1, P Vadas, J Kim

  • 1Immunology Diagnostic and Research Centre, University of Toronto, Wellesley Hospital, Canada.

The Journal of Rheumatology
|January 1, 1988
PubMed
Summary

Synovial fluid cells from inflammatory arthritis patients exhibit high phospholipase A2 (PLA2) activity. This enzyme can also passively adsorb to peripheral blood neutrophil membranes from synovial fluid, indicating a potential source of inflammation.

Area of Science:

  • Biochemistry
  • Immunology
  • Rheumatology

Background:

  • High phospholipase A2 (PLA2) activity is observed in synovial fluids (SF) of inflammatory arthritides.
  • The cellular source of SF PLA2 remains unidentified.

Purpose of the Study:

  • To investigate the presence and origin of PLA2 within SF cells.
  • To determine if PLA2 can adsorb to peripheral blood neutrophils.

Main Methods:

  • PLA2 content was measured in sonicates of SF cells and peripheral blood neutrophils (PMN).
  • Spontaneous release of PLA2 from unstimulated cells was assessed.
  • PMN were incubated with SF or purified PLA2 to evaluate passive adsorption.

Main Results:

  • SF cells showed significantly higher PLA2 activity compared to normal peripheral blood PMN.

  • SF cells released PLA2 spontaneously, unlike PMN.
  • Soluble PLA2 readily adsorbed to PMN membranes in a concentration-dependent manner.
  • Conclusions:

    • SF cells are a significant source of PLA2 in inflammatory arthritis.
    • PLA2 can adsorb to circulating neutrophils, potentially contributing to joint inflammation.
    • PLA2 adsorption to PMN warrants further investigation in arthritic conditions.
